GFP Frames RX

Press TEST, GFP , and Frames (under GFP RX).

Configuration

UPI (User Payload Identifier): Indicates the type of payload conveyed in
the GFP Payload Information field. UPI is only selectable from the test
setup. See Configuration on page 432 for more information.
Note: For 10G Ethernet in GFP over OPU2, when through mode is not selected,
both Framed 64B/66B Ethernet and Framed 64B/66B Ethernet Ordered
Set payload types are used as the expected UPI.
EXI (Extension Header Identifier): Allows the selection of the type of
GFP Extension Header. Choices are Null (0000) and Linear (0001). The
default setting is Null. EXI is not configurable and set to Null for ODU2
to 10G Ethernet or Pattern over GFP , and ODU0 to Gb Ethernet over GFP
test cases.
Delta: Indicates the GFP state machine synchronization parameter.
Delta is set to 1.
